Frederick Aaron Savage (born July 9, 1976) [1] is an American actor and director. He is best known for his role as Kevin Arnold in the American television series The Wonder Years (1988–1993). [2] He has earned several awards and nominations, such as People's Choice Awards and Young Artist Awards.
Actor: The Wonder Years. Fred Savage was born July 9, 1976. He began acting at age 9 in a production produced by Lorimar called Morningstar/Eveningstar (1986). He was found by Roger Damon Price to play the role of Alan Bishop.

The Wonder Years: Created by Carol Black, Neal Marlens. With Fred Savage, Dan Lauria, Alley Mills, Jason Hervey. Kevin Arnold recalls growing up during the late 60s and early 70s; the turbulent social times make the transition from child to adult unusually interesting.
